Nathan Friedman, former regional managing director for Ogilvy PR, has moved to Citizen Relations as its US general manager.

Friedman, who left Ogilvy late last year, is based in New York and oversees client service, talent management and business development for the US market. He spent 16 years at Ogilvy & Mather and Ogilvy PR, including as managing director for Chicago and regional managing director of its four West Coast offices. He also led the Americas for the WPP group handling LG Electronics.

Citizen Relations, based in Los Angeles, was acquired by China's BlueFocus Communications in 2014. It has nine offices and a client roster than spans Aflac, Travelocity and P&G Brands.

The agency, the former Citizen Paine, was forged in 2011 by PainePR (US), Optimum (Canada), Band & Brown and Brando (UK).
